1. Tranquil Olive Retreat

Soft cream walls and pale woods frame an olive sofa that instantly lowers the room’s heartbeat. Light textures, uncluttered lines, and gentle curves keep everything calm and breathable. A low timber table and gauzy curtains underline the natural vibe. Warm lamplight turns evenings into quiet rituals of rest.
2. Gilded Sage Lounge
Muted gold accents elevate a refined olive seat without disturbing the room’s hush. Minimal silhouettes, glass surfaces, and tidy shelves keep the focus on comfort and clarity. Sage notes soothe while crisp symmetry adds polish. The effect reads elegant yet effortlessly livable.
3. Woodland Hearth Living
Earthy tones embrace an olive sofa beside stone, leather, and a rustic mantel. Deep chocolate woods and russet accents add depth without heaviness. Thick knits and a weighty woven rug invite feet-up moments. Conversation flows as naturally as the palette.
4. Emerald Pop Modern
Against fresh white walls, olive springs to life like a gallery piece. Black-and-white photography and sleek lines keep the look crisp and current. Silver and smoke-gray accents add cool contrast. Plush green pillows echo the hero hue with subtle richness.
